HARGA POKOK PRODUKSI DAN EFISIENSI PEMASARAN GABAH DI DESA KARANG RAJA KECAMATAN MUARA ENIM KABUPATEN MUARA ENIM
Cost of Grain Production to see how the marketing of grain in Karang Raja Village. The objectives of this study are: 1) Analyze the determination of farmers' production costs in Karang Raja Village. 2) Analyze the level of efficiency of grain marketing in Karang Raja Village. The research method used is the survey method. The data used are primary and secondary data. The results of this study are: 1) Based on the calculation of the selling price of harvested dry grain (GKP) using the Full Costing method, there is a difference between the selling price of farmers and the government's basic price. The average selling price of farmers is Rp. 4,514,- per kg. Meanwhile, the government's basic price is Rp. 5,000 per kg. The floor price is higher than the selling price at the farmer level, farmers can experience a decrease in profits because farmers have to sell products at a lower price than the cost set by the government, which can reduce production and cause losses for the farmer. 2) Based on the SCP (Structure, Conduct, Performance) indicator or analysis of market structure, market behavior, and market performance, it can be seen that the marketing of harvested dry grain (GKP) in Karang Raja Village has a market structure that tends to be an imperfect competitive market, while the marketing behavior that occurs is that the price is formed, namely based on the number of demand and supply for rice, and the existing market mechanism and farmers as price recipients. The payment system carried out is 88.58% in cash and the cooperation carried out between marketing institutions is a business partner relationship and there is also mutual trust and kinship so that it becomes a subscription. Based on marketing performance calculations, the marketing efficiency level of the first and second channels is not efficient. Keywords: dry grain harvest, efficiency, farmers, marketing
